Lot Description

A silver cigar cutter, of square form with fanned ribbing to sides, hallmarked Mappin & Webb, London 1938, 2" (5cm) square, together with a Samson Mordan & Co. silver pencil holder, with personal engraving 'C. Barton from H.C.D 1929', hallmarked London 1924, 3.75" (9.5cm). (2).
